How can the fiber bundles in a fiber filter, which have lost their processing capacity after long-term use, be restored to their original processing capacity? Soaking the fibers in sodium hypochlorite does not result in much improvement in their processing capacity; are there any other ways to restore the fiber filter’s processing capacity without replacing the fiber bundles? The fiber filters currently in use at our facility have a processing capacity of 80 cubic meters per hour; now they can only handle around 50 cubic meters per hour! The anti-washing frequency is also high, but it still doesn’t solve the problem

Based on the information provided by the poster, the decrease in processing capacity is due to the fact that after prolonged operation, the backwashing process is unable to completely remove the sludge (inorganic and organic components) adsorbed on the surface of the filter media, which results in a reduction in the effective filtering area. Solution: 1. First, analyze the clay to determine its main components ; 2. For inorganic components, weak acids are used for cleaning ; 3. Biological sludge can be cleaned by alkali washing or a combination of alkali, detergent, and sodium hypochlorite ; 4. After resuming operation, considering increasing the intensity of the backwashing process per cycle may be advisable.
Compressed air is used for stirring and cleaning; usually, backwashing is performed once after 1–2 operating cycles.
